resolve disagreement
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"resolve disagreement"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ing the act of settling or finding a solution to a conflict or difference of opinion between parties. Example: "In order to maintain a harmonious work environment, it is essential to resolve disagreement among team members promptly."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
When using "resolve disagreement", consider the context. If the disagreement is formal, a more structured approach to resolution may be required, such as mediation or arbitration. For informal disagreements, open communication and compromise might be sufficient.
Common error
Avoid implying that resolving a disagreement guarantees permanent harmony. Use caution when stating that a situation is "resolved forever" or "completely settled", as future conflicts may still arise.

More alternative expressions(10)
Phrases that express similar concepts, ordered by semantic similarity:
settle a dispute
Focuses on settling a specific conflict.
mediate a conflict
Implies the use of a neutral third party to help find a resolution.
reconcile differences
Emphasizes restoring harmony after disagreement.
iron out differences
Suggests a process of gradually resolving small points of disagreement.
address a conflict
Focuses on directly dealing with a conflict.
find common ground
Highlights the act of discovering shared interests to overcome disagreement.
reach a consensus
Highlights achieving a mutually agreeable decision.
bring to agreement
Focuses on actively guiding parties towards accord.
accommodate differences
Suggests making adjustments to allow conflicting viewpoints to coexist.
end the argument
Directly focuses on ceasing a disagreement.
FAQs
How can I use "resolve disagreement" in a sentence?
You can use "resolve disagreement" to describe the act of settling a conflict, such as "The manager's role is to "resolve disagreement" among team members" or "Mediation can help "resolve disagreement" between parties".
What are some alternatives to "resolve disagreement"?
Alternatives include "settle a dispute", "mediate a conflict", or "reconcile differences", depending on the specific context of the disagreement.
Is it better to "resolve disagreement" or "manage disagreement"?
"Resolve disagreement" implies finding a solution and ending the conflict, whereas "manage disagreement" suggests controlling its effects without necessarily ending it. The best choice depends on whether a complete resolution is possible or if ongoing management is more realistic.
What's the difference between "resolve disagreement" and "avoid disagreement"?
"Avoid disagreement" refers to preventing conflicts from arising in the first place, while ""resolve disagreement"" refers to addressing and settling conflicts that already exist.
